Electrified Propulsion Business Unit Leader

GE Aerospace
Posted 2 days ago, valid for 12 days
Location

Evendale, OH, US

Salary

Competitive

Contract type

Full Time

Job Description Summary

As the Electrified Propulsion Business Leader you will develop and execute long-term strategies that align with GE Aerospace’s vision to advance our full hybrid electric power & propulsion expertise, preparing GE to succeed in a more electric future across core and adjacent markets.
Set clear priorities and objectives for this emerging business, building alignment across teams and functions in D&S and positioning this business for a strong value proposition to support Commercial needs. Continuously assess market dynamics, customer requirements, and industry trends to determine what game we play and how we win at a business level.
Drive strategic execution, enacting win themes through market focused collaboration, opportunities for innovation, growth, and risk mitigation.
Represent GE Aerospace as a thought leader in electric power systems and electrified propulsion strategies at industry forums, conferences, and strategic discussions, influencing the future of aerospace electrification.

Job Description

Business Development

Drive innovation and entrepreneurship across the Electrified Propulsion business, fostering a culture that embraces new technologies and creative market approaches.

Lead strategies for entering new markets, including adjacent aerospace sectors and emerging global opportunities.

Develop and expand partnerships with joint ventures, ensuring strong collaboration and shared value creation in advanced electric propulsion initiatives.

 

Business Leadership

Instill a customer-first mindset across the organization, emphasizing responsiveness, reliability, and exceeding expectations in delivering Electrified Propulsion solutions. Directly manage teams responsible for program delivery, including, program management and business operations.

Accountable for the business unit’s P&L, ensuring financial targets are consistently met or exceeded through effective cost management and operational efficiency. Drive problem solving to unlock additional investment through clear value proposition and accountable ownership

Engage with a cross-functional team to drive revenue growth by establishing the go-to-market strategy for Electrified Propulsion, leveraging strategic initiatives and customer acquisition.

Ensure flawless program execution by driving on-time delivery and adherence to budgetary constraints, particularly for high-complexity electric power systems.

Collaborate with engineering, supply chain, and operations teams to proactively address risks and resolve challenges in electric power system development and production.

Champion the FLIGHT DECK operating system across all functions to drive lean principles and continuous improvement.

 

Program / Product Management

Oversee a market driven product lifecycle of Electrified Propulsion products, including market analysis, requirements definition, product development, launch, and end-of-life management.

Drive innovation in electrified propulsion, including advancements that will enable a competitive position in distributed propulsion markets and opportunities

Collaborate with engineering, marketing, sales, and commercial teams (if/where applicable) to ensure product offerings meet customer needs, and compliance with aerospace standards.

Serve as the primary executive interface for key customers, including OEMs, Tier 1 suppliers, and government agencies, building trust-based relationships and ensuring alignment on technical and business objectives.

Support complex contract negotiations, ensuring agreements drive long-term partnerships and align with customer requirements.

 

Stakeholder Engagement

Build and maintain strong relationships with customers, suppliers, and internal teams to ensure alignment and seamless execution of electric power system programs.

Provide regular updates to senior leadership on business performance, strategic initiatives, and operational progress specific to electric power distribution and controls.

Represent GE Aerospace in industry forums, conferences, and thought leadership events to stay ahead of emerging trends in aerospace electrification and power systems.

 

Cross-Functional Collaboration

Partner with engineering, sales, supply chain, operations and the Commercial business (if/where appliable) to ensure seamless execution of electric power system programs in a matrixed environment.

Act as a change agent to break down silos, foster shared ownership, and drive cross-functional collaboration in the development and delivery of electrical Electrified Propulsion solutions.

Lead initiatives to improve organizational agility and responsiveness to market demands, particularly in the rapidly evolving aerospace electrification space.

 

Cultural Transformation

Champion a culture of accountability, collaboration, and shared ownership across all functions and levels of the organization, emphasizing the importance of Safety, Quality, Delivery, and Cost (SQDC).

Lead initiatives to align all teams with P&L objectives, ensuring every employee understands their impact on the company’s financial performance and customer satisfaction.

Foster a high-performance environment that emphasizes continuous improvement, innovation, and adaptability in electric power system development and delivery.

Build, mentor, and inspire a high-performing team, fostering a culture of excellence, accountability, and customer focus.

Develop leadership pipelines and succession plans to ensure long-term organizational strength.

 

 

Required Qualifications

Bachelor's degree in Engineering (Aerospace, Electrical, Mechanical, Industrial, General, etc.), Operations Management, Business Management, or related field.

12+ years of experience in manufacturing, program management, or business unit leadership, with progressive leadership roles demonstrating operational excellence and results.

Demonstrated success in managing complex aerospace programs and budgets.

Strong analytical, problem-solving, and strategic decision-making skills.

Outstanding leadership, communication, and interpersonal skills to build relationships with employees, customers, and stakeholders.

Must be willing to work out of the GE Aerospace office in Evendale OH or Dayton OH
